Tamales are a traditional Mesoamerican dish made from corn dough, filled with various ingredients such as meats, cheeses, and vegetables, and steamed in a leaf wrapper. The question of whether tamales originate from Mexico or Guatemala has sparked a long-standing debate among food enthusiasts and historians.
